The International Renewable Energy Agency (IRENA) is an intergovernmental organization of 163 countries (including the U.S.) that supports countries in their transition to a sustainable energy future. The report outlines global and regional distribution of jobs in renewable energy, energy as a whole, and economy-wide. The report includes global and regional employment results.
2. Environmental Entrepreneurs Clean Jobs Reports
Environmental Entrepreneurs (E2) is a a national, nonpartisan group of professionals from economic sectors advocating for the protection of the environment. E2 is a partner of the Natural Resources Defense Council. E2 publishes both national and state-specific clean jobs reports yearly. Numbers in each report are extrapolated from The 2020 U.S. Energy & Employment Report (source below).
3. Annual U.S. Energy and Employment Report (USEER)
The USEER analyzes data from the U.S. Bureau of Labor Statistics (BLS) Quarterly Census of Employment and Wages (QCEW). The report includes national key findings for energy and employment by industry as well as state specific reports and data. The USEER was published by the Department of Energy until publication was ceased during President Trump’s time in office. The USEER is currently produced using the same methodology, datasets and research firm that produced the reports for the DOE.
